Trail condition

Natural and shaped. Gravel, forest floor, roots, and stones.

Equipment

A suitable bicycle helmet is essential. Knee pads and sturdy footwear are strongly recommended. We ask all visitors to only use our bike trails with appropriate protective equipment. Your safety is important to us! Thank you!

Description

The new red trail, “Fifty/Fifty” on the Wetterstein, is a medium-difficulty trail of a very special kind. With its constant alternation between natural and shaped sections, it lives up to its name. The trail has challenging passages, but can be mastered at any speed and can therefore also be ridden slowly without any problems. There are some blind corners, so watch your speed. If the trail proves to be a little too difficult, you have the option of switching to the blue trail after the first third (before you turn left onto the long wooden bridge) at Crosspoint 1.
